WAIHI RESIDENCE SITES.
(To the Editor.)
Sir,—A number of agitators are gonig to make Waihi the model city of the world. They are going to compel the Government to compel every man to reside on his own section; and if he has- not got one. and his neighbour happens to have two, one of them is to be taken from him and given to the man wlio hath none. A grand Biblical injunction, is it not? They arc also going to compel the mine owners not to let or lease their reserves. The mine owners are to drive away all squatters therefrom. So that il any new arrivals turn up, there is no abiding place for them. Nobody will be allowed to build any houses, but the one they are to live in, on their section. Consequently ■<if the now arrivals cannot bring their own houses with them in their swags, what on earth are they to do when they and their wives and families arrive here.—l am, etc.. IMPOSSIBLE.
